Cappable-Seq reveals the transcriptional landscape of stress responses in the bacterial endosymbiont <i>Wolbachia</i>
2024-08-15
Abstract excerpt
Bacterial endosymbionts are highly prevalent among invertebrate animals, in which they can confer fitness benefits such as pathogen defence and/or act as reproductive manipulators, inducing phenotypes including cytoplasmic incompatibility (CI).
